Position Summary
The group is seeking an experienced Sr. Property Accountant with a proven background supporting commercial real estate portfolios and/or REITs. The ideal candidate is self-motivated, detail-oriented, and demonstrates a high degree of professionalism and initiative in a fast-paced environment.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age full-cycle accounting for assigned commercial real estate properties
- Reconcile balance sheet accounts and produce monthly financial statements with supplemental reporting as required
- Utilize budgets and analytical tools to analyze variances and reconcile payments against major contract values
- Ensure all required taxes and assessments are reconciled and remitted
- Monitor cash positions and anticipate future cash needs
- Perform monthly bank reconciliations, including follow-up on outstanding items
- Review monthly receivables for accuracy and process adjustments or corrections as needed
- Prepare tenant analyses and statements of account
- Review accounts payable coding for accuracy and compliance
- Calculate and analyze year-end operating expense (CAM) reconciliations and tenant billings
- Review credit memos and cash receipt activity for accuracy
- Prepare non-recurring tenant billings, including utility sub-metering, for review and approval
- Prepare monthly accruals for property manager review and approval
- Support property managers with monthly reporting, including revenue variance explanations and package review prior to submission
- Monitor security deposits and letters of credit; assess tiered refunds with property manager oversight
- Maintain lease data and administer lease abstraction within MRI Real Estate Software
- Calculate and post percentage rent, as applicable
- Consolidate monthly ownership reporting packages
- Partner with internal teams including Property Management and Engineering
- Develop and review property reports, documentation, presentations, and written correspondence
- Ensure all financial reporting complies with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P)
- Perform financial analysis, modeling, and budgeting activities
- Book, reconcile, and maintain the general ledger as appropriate
- Bachelor’s degree in Accounting from an accredited institution (CPA preferred but not required)
- 5–7+ years of experience in commercial real estate or REIT accounting
- Advanced proficiency with MRI Real Estate Software and Microsoft Office Suite, particularly Excel
- Strong discretion and judgment in handling confidential information
- Polished, professional written and verbal communication skills
- Highly independent, adaptable, and comfortable in a dynamic, less-structured environment
